adverb literary C1 property
1

in a charming, attractive way

In a very charming or attractive way.

Verwendungsmuster: [someone] smiles/speaks/laughs beguilingly; beguilingly + [adjective]
Häufiger Fehler:
Learners may use it like an adjective (e.g., *a beguilingly man*). Use it as an adverb: *a beguiling man* or *he smiled beguilingly*.
Synonyme
charmingly (More direct and common; less suggestive of influence over someone.) | captivatingly (Emphasizes holding attention strongly.) | alluringly (Often suggests romantic or sensual attraction.) | winsomely (Suggests a sweet, appealing manner.)
Antonyme
unattractively (Opposite in appeal or charm.) | off-puttingly (Emphasizes causing dislike or discomfort.)

adverb formal C1 property
2

in a deceptively appealing way

In a way that looks good or easy, but is not really.

Verwendungsmuster: beguilingly + [adjective] (e.g., simple, easy, calm, straightforward)
Häufiger Fehler:
Don’t confuse with 'beautifully' or 'nicely' in neutral descriptions; this sense often implies the appearance is misleading.
Synonyme
deceptively (Most direct synonym; focuses on misleading appearance.) | misleadingly (More explicit about causing the wrong impression.) | seductively (Highlights temptation or persuasive pull, often with risk.)
Antonyme
plainly (Opposite in not disguising complexity or risk.) | straightforwardly (Opposite in being direct and not misleading.)

Beispiele
  • The interface is beguilingly simple, but the settings are surprisingly complex.
  • Her explanation sounded beguilingly reasonable, yet it left out key facts.
  • The road looked beguilingly safe until the weather turned.
